A Scatter (XY) Plot has points that show the relationship between two variables.
Scatter plots use a collection of points placed using Cartesian coordinates to show values of two variables. By showing a variable on each axis, it can be detected if there is a relationship or correlation between the two variables.
Several types of correlation can be interpreted through the patterns shown in the scatter diagrams. These are: positive (values increase together), negative (one value decreases as the other increases), null (no correlation).

The lowest altitude of an altocumulus cloud is about 3^8 feet. The highest altitude of an altocumulus cloud is about 3 times the lowest altitude. What is the hugest altitude of an altocumulus cloud? Write your answer as a power.,
The highest altitude of an altocumulus cloud is [tex]3^{9}[/tex] feet.
The lowest altitude mentioned is [tex]3^{8}[/tex] feet. To find the highest altitude, we should multiply the lowest altitude by 3. Therefore, the highest altitude will be
3 x [tex]3^{8}[/tex]
which can also be written as
[tex]3^{1}[/tex]x [tex]3^{8}[/tex]
Applying the rule of exponents where you add the exponents when you multiply the bases that are the same, we get the highest altitude as [tex]3^{9}[/tex] feet.
The difference of two numbers is 44 1 /2 . If the smaller of the two numbers increases 7 times then the difference will be 10 3/14 . Find the numbers.
Required numbers as per the given condition are [tex]50\frac{3}{14}[/tex] and [tex]5\frac{5}{7}[/tex].
What is a number?" A number is defined as the count of any given quantity."
According to the question,
[tex]'x'[/tex] represents the greater number
[tex]'y'[/tex] represents the smaller number
As per the given condition equation we have,
[tex]x- y = 44\frac{1}{2} \\\\\implies x-y = \frac{89}{2}[/tex] ______[tex](1)[/tex]
[tex]x-7y =10 \frac{3}{14} \\\\\implies x-7y = \frac{143}{14}[/tex] ______[tex](2)[/tex]
Subtract equation [tex](2)[/tex] from [tex](1)[/tex] to get the required numbers,
[tex]6y = \frac{89}{2} -\frac{143}{14} \\\\\implies 6y = \frac{623-143}{14}\\ \\\implies 6y = \frac{480}{14}\\ \\\implies y = \frac{40}{7}\\ \\\implies y = 5\frac{5}{7}[/tex]
Substitute the value of [tex]'y'[/tex] in [tex](1)[/tex] we get,
[tex]x= \frac{89}{2}+ \frac{40}{7} \\\\\implies x = \frac{623+80}{14} \\\\\implies x= \frac{703}{14}\\ \\\implies x= 50\frac{3}{14}[/tex]
Hence, required numbers as per the given condition are [tex]50\frac{3}{14}[/tex] and [tex]5\frac{5}{7}[/tex].

Kathy is a repair technician for a phone company. each week, she receives a batch of phones that need repairs. the number of phones that she has left to fix at the end of each day can be estimated with the equation p=108−23d, where ppp is the number of phones left and ddd is the number of days she has worked that week. what is the meaning of the value 108108108 in this equation?
In the equation p=108−23d, the value 108 represents the total number of phones that Kathy receives each week for repair.
Explanation:In the given equation p=108−23d, the number 108 represents the total number of phones that Kathy receives each week for repair.
This means that at the start of her work week, before she begins to fix any phones, she has 108 phones that need repairs.
As each day passes (represented by d), the number of phones that Kathy has left to fix decreases by 23, which is the number of phones she is able to repair in one day.
